About (E)-4-[6-[3-(phenylmethoxyamino)-2-pyridinyl]-4-[3-(trifluoromethyl)anilino]quinolin-3-yl]but-3-en-2-one

(E)-4-[6-[3-(phenylmethoxyamino)-2-pyridinyl]-4-[3-(trifluoromethyl)anilino]quinolin-3-yl]but-3-en-2-one (PubChem CID 175187592) has the molecular formula C32H25F3N4O2 and a molecular weight of 554.57 g/mol. Its IUPAC name is (E)-4-[6-[3-(phenylmethoxyamino)-2-pyridinyl]-4-[3-(trifluoromethyl)anilino]quinolin-3-yl]but-3-en-2-one.
